Log:
  MFC: r247579
  
  - Move reporting of failures to disable RX/TX MAC under bootverbose as at
    least the Saturn chips of 501-6738 cards may fail to do so the first
    time, which isn't fatal though.
    Reported by: Paul Keusemann
  - Explain why we don't enable infinite bursts on sparc64.
  - Given that these chips support memory write invalidate, make sure that
    it's enabled in the command register. Also make sure that PERR# and
    SERR# assertion is enabled.
